Felicia E. DiCristofaro, 89, of Niles passed away at 2:34PM Saturday March 10, 2018 at Shepherd of The Valley Nursing Home in Howland with her loving family by her side.
She was born Easter Sunday April 8, 1928 in Niles the daughter of Antonio and Mary Russo Bello.
Felicia was a 1946 graduate of Niles McKinley High School, a homemaker, and member of Our Lady of Mount Carmel Parish in Niles. She enjoyed traveling, cooking, and playing cards with friends. Felicia was devoted to her family and her biggest joy was her grandchildren.
Her husband Atillio “Al” DiCristofaro whom she married September 11, 1948 died October 12, 1985.
She will be sadly missed by two sons, Patsy DiCristofaro of Niles, Anthony DiCristofaro and his wife Annette of Brookfield; a daughter Marian Pici of Howland, and eight grandchildren, Phillip DiCristofaro and his wife Ashley, Anthony DiCristofaro, Adam DiCristofaro and his wife Alethea, Patrick DiCristofaro and his fiancée Chelsea, Matthew DiCristofaro, Natalie Zofko, Mary Gillie and her husband Rob, and Danielle DiCristofaro, and a great-granddaughter Sofia.
She was preceded in death by a brother, John Bello, and son-in-law Nicholas Pici.
